Why is my senior dog's face swollen with eye discharge and sneezing?

Updated on September 23rd, 2025

Pet's info: Dog | Australian Shepherd | Female | spayed | 55 lbs

Hello. My 17 year old dog has been sneezing a lot, has discharge out of her right eye, and a swollen (seem to be fluid filled) area that is on the right side of her muzzle. That has spread up between her eyes. She rubs the area on couches & other things. When she went into surgery for an abscess on her side, the vet did a X-ray of her head & could not see any abnormalities. It responded to antibiotics/steroids but came back after they ended.

Judging from the pictures, I would be suspicious that this is an abscess / infection or a nasal / sinus tumor. If this is a tumor, it may have developed a secondary infection, which is why it likely responded to the previous treatment. Unfortunately I do not have an answer for you on what this is other than it would need further testing such as rhinoscopy or CT scan to help determine what this could be. If you are unable to do further testing, I would consider continuing the antibiotics / steroids long term to help keep Luna comfortable. I hope this helps guide you in the right direction.
